"Say You" is a captivating compilation album by the legendary Ken Boothe, released on January 1, 1997, under the iconic Trojan Records label. Spanning a diverse range of genres including rocksteady, reggae, lovers rock, roots reggae, ska, and dub, this album is a testament to Boothe's versatility and enduring influence in the music world. With a runtime of over an hour, "Say You" offers a rich tapestry of 18 tracks, each showcasing Boothe's soulful vocals and timeless appeal.
The album kicks off with "Old Fashion Way," a classic reggae track that sets the tone for the journey ahead. Fans of Ken Boothe will recognize beloved hits like "Redemption Song," "Rivers of Babylon," and "Many Rivers to Cross," which are seamlessly blended with lesser-known gems such as "Lady with the Starlight" and "Mellow Mood." The tracklist also includes the title track "Say You," a heartfelt lovers rock ballad that highlights Boothe's ability to convey deep emotion through his music.
